Unraveling the Mystery Beneath Antarctica's Ice: A Cosmic Puzzle

In the vast expanse of Antarctica's icy wilderness, a decade-old enigma continues to baffle scientists. Strange radio pulses, detected by NASA's ANITA experiment, have sparked a quest for understanding that challenges our grasp of particle physics. This story delves into the intriguing world of these anomalous signals, exploring their potential origins and the broader implications they hold.

The Enigma Unveiled

Imagine a balloon floating high above Antarctica, equipped with a sophisticated antenna. This is ANITA, designed to capture radio waves from high-energy cosmic particles. But instead of the expected reflections, ANITA recorded something extraordinary: signals seemingly emerging from beneath the ice, at angles that defy conventional physics.

Physicist Stephanie Wissel, part of the ANITA team, highlights the anomaly. These signals, arriving at a steep 30-degree angle, would have traversed thousands of kilometers of solid rock, a journey that should have rendered them undetectable. It's a contradiction that has scientists scratching their heads.

A Search for Clues

In their quest for answers, researchers turned to the Pierre Auger Observatory in Argentina. With its extensive cosmic-ray data, the observatory offered a unique perspective. However, the absence of similar upward-going events in its dataset was telling. This lack of confirmation elsewhere narrowed the possibilities, suggesting that the ANITA signals were not a result of new physics.

Neutrinos: A Plausible, Yet Unlikely, Candidate

Initially, neutrinos, those elusive particles that rarely interact with matter, were seen as a potential explanation. Their abundance and origins in powerful cosmic events made them an intriguing prospect. But calculations revealed a snag. For neutrinos to produce the observed signals, they would need to traverse immense distances through the Earth, an improbable scenario given their tendency to be absorbed.

An Enduring Mystery

As researchers delve deeper, the origin of these signals remains elusive. Neutrinos, once a leading contender, are now considered an unlikely source. Wissel suggests that the answer may lie in some intriguing radio propagation effect near the ice and horizon, a phenomenon yet to be fully understood.

What makes this mystery particularly fascinating is its potential to reshape our understanding of particle interactions. If these signals are indeed a result of unknown physics, it could open up a whole new realm of exploration. As Wissel notes, these anomalies are "one of these long-standing mysteries," a testament to the complexity and wonder of the universe.

Looking Ahead

The development of the next-generation detector, PUEO, offers hope for clearer answers. With improved sensitivity, PUEO aims to capture more precise data, not only shedding light on these anomalies but also enhancing our ability to detect neutrinos.
